Activist Dinesh Kalahalli withdraws complaint against Ramesh Jarkiholi
Team Udayavani, Mar 7, 2021, 4:00 PM IST
Bengaluru: Social activist Dinesh Kalahalli withdraws complaint against Ramesh Jarkiholi and said that he is pained by HD Kumaraswamy’s Rs 5 Crore deal remark
Speaking to the reporters, Kalahalli said, “HD Kumaraswamy has alleged that a Rs 5 crore deal was made in the alleged sex-for-job scam. I need to come out of this. There must be a proper investigation done ”
“I never wanted Ramesh Jarakiholli to resign, my intention was to provide justice to the woman,” he added
